Default My Cherokee Does Not Go Pass 40 MPH!

Well, my 91 cherokee does not go pass 40 mph. I think its leaking tranny fluid. I push the gas all the way down and it does not go any faster than about 40. I dont know if it could be my tranny or maybe I need to put more fluid? I had this same problem like a week after I bought it except it wouldnt go above like 10 mph. I gave it a tune up and it ran perfectly fine. Now about 1 and a half months later its doing it again. Please Help Me. Thanks.

This may sound stupid, but my buddy bought a Blazer for $50 because they thought the trans was blown. It wouldn't go more than 30 MPH. To make a long story short, the cat ended up being clogged. He took it off and drove it around and it had all it's power back. He replaced the cat and sold it for $1500. It's worth checking the cat.
